Sparkmagic interacts with Livy via REST API as a client using requests library and only allow properties that are from /POST sessions payload to be configurable. Spark Session Client. Option 2. For permanently changing idle timeout, GAiA Embedded does not use /etc/bashrc, but /etc/setIdleTimeOut.sh that only contains the line export TMOUT=600 ! Explorer. Reference . spark.core.connection.ack.wait.timeout, spark.storage.blockManagerSlaveTimeoutMs, spark.shuffle.io.connectionTimeout spark.rpc.askTimeout or spark.rpc.lookupTimeout where as spark.executor.heartbeatInterval is Interval between each executor's heartbeats to the driver. spark = SparkSession \. Please find attached screenshot for your reference. In RStudio Server pro you can define: session-timeout-minutes; session-timeout-kill-hours; I can't say for certain whether this will help in your case, but you may want to experiment with the session-timeout-kill-hours setting:. This browser is no longer supported. SparkSession in Spark 2.0. Learn more about Synapse service - Sends a keep alive call to the current session to reset the session timeout. Skip to main content. It was actually the 'local[4]' parameter that fixed it! The timestamp conversions don't depend on time zone at all. Be default PySpark shell provides "spark" object; which is an instance of SparkSession class. Sends a keep alive call to the current session to reset the session timeout. Heartbeats let the driver know that the executor is still alive and update it . Increase spark.sql.broadcastTimeout to a value above 300. Hi, We are facing Spark Livy session timeout issue while writing the data using spark. For the upcoming Apache Spark 3.2, we add "session windows" as a new supported type of window. Thanks for the question and using MS Q&A platform. For Apache Spark Job: If we want to add those configurations to our job, we have to set them when we initialize the Spark session or Spark context, for example for a PySpark job: Spark Session: from pyspark.sql import SparkSession. Namespace . .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. get Spark Sessions With Response (Integer from, Integer size, Boolean detailed, Context context) List all spark sessions which are running under a particular spark pool. To avoid unwilling timeout caused by long pause like GC, you can set larger value. spark.core.connection.ack.wait.timeout: spark.network.timeout: How long for the connection to wait for ack to occur before timing out and giving up. Mark as New; Bookmark; . Many Spark session objects are required when you wanted to keep PySpark tables (relational entities) logically separated. Spark was provided by the Apache Software Foundation to speed up the Hadoop computational computing software process. Re: Network Connect idle timeout setting. Response < SparkStatement >. From my experience, changing "spark.executor.heartbeatInterval" (and also spark.network.timeout, as it has to be larger than the heartbeatInterval) did not have any effect in this context. Reports have come back that the spark session creation timeout is still 60 seconds, even though we set the following in our sparkmagic config: 'livy_session_startup_timeout_seconds': 100. Developers are running pyspark jobs inside Zeppelin interpreter and spark shell . if __name__ == "__main__": # create Spark session with necessary configuration. Where VALUE is an integer that specifies the timeout in seconds. Reset Spark Session Timeout Async Method. Set spark.sql.autoBroadcastJoinThreshold=-1 . We can directly use this object where required in spark-shell. The text was updated successfully, but these errors were encountered: All reactions .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Sends a keep alive call to the current session to reset the session timeout. Sparkmagic creates the session by sending HTTP POST request on /sessions endpoint. . HTTP; Spark driver log captured following messages: 19/10/31 18:31:53 INFO TaskSetManager: Starting task 823.0 in stage 2.0 (TID 1116, <hostname>, executor 3-46246ed5-2297-4a85-a088-e133fa202c6b, partition 823, PROCESS_LOCAL, 8509 bytes) Key Features of Apache Spark Reset Spark Session Timeout(Int32, CancellationToken) Method. Reference; Is this page . Apache Spark is an Open-Source, Scalable, and Distributed General-Purpose Computing Engine for processing and analyzing huge data files from a variety of sources, including HDFS, S3, Azure, and others. For example, let's look at a Dataset with DATE and TIMESTAMP columns, set the default JVM time zone to Europe/Moscow, but the session time zone to America/Los_Angeles. To configure the amount of idle time to wait before killing and destroying sessions you can use the session-timeout-kill-hours option. 2,950 Views 0 Kudos Tags (5) Tags: Data Science & Advanced Analytics . This includes all MS NetBIOS traffic (specifically the host announcements every 12 minutes), so in . CCSE CCTE SMB Specialist. With Spark 2.0 a new class org.apache.spark.sql.SparkSession has been introduced which is a combined class for all different contexts we used to have prior to 2.0 (SQLContext and HiveContext e.t.c) release hence, Spark Session can be used in the place of SQLContext, HiveContext, and other contexts. If your 'idle timeout application activity' is set to Disabled under Roles-> [specific role]->General->Session Options, any traffic from the client PC that transits the NC tunnel will reset the idle timer. Name Type Description; 200 OK Success. .builder \. - I see it create and add this configure to spark-defaults.conf. . Please see screenshots of the error_message file. (Optional) If you need to use the Spark web UI, search for spark.session.maxAge on the All Configurations page of Spark and change the value (in seconds). Sample Request. SparkSession in PySpark shell. For all the configuration items for mongo format, refer to Configuration Options. This browser is no longer supported. Run the script with the following command line: def test_start_sentry_listener(): spark_context = SparkContext.getOrCreate() gateway = spark_context._gateway assert gateway._callback_server is None _start_sentry_listener(spark_context) assert gateway._callback . The alternative way is to specify it as options when reading or writing. Skip to main content.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. df = spark.read.format ('mongo').load () df.printSchema () df.show () I specified default URIs for read and write data. I ran into the same issue when I ran Spark Streaming for testing purposes on a single node system. ERROR TransportChannelHandler: Connection to /192.168.xx.109:44271 has been quiet for . Sends a keep alive call to the current session to reset the session timeout. To change the session timeout duration, do as follows:For MRS cluster versions earlier than 3 . Example #10. 2. Disable broadcast join. This option disables broadcast join. The session timeout is extended whenever you show activity. So I want to increase spark.network.timeout = 800s (higher value than default). get Spark Statement (int session Id, int statement Id) Gets a single statement within a spark session. Spark Session Client. Please apply Sterling Integrator, Release 5.0 Build 5001 or later. For example, set spark.sql.broadcastTimeout=2000. Any suggestion on above issue ? Source Project: sentry-python Author: getsentry File: test_spark.py License: BSD 2-Clause "Simplified" License. reset Spark Session Timeout(int sessionId) Method. Examples Reset the session timeout. . Choose one of the following solutions: Option 1. Skip to main content. Types of Windowing Functions. SparkStatement. This browser is no longer supported. Regarding to date conversion, it uses the session time zone from the SQL config spark.sql.session.timeZone. To be able to test them individually, a spark session shall be created with the latest Spark version. I can not find this line on Ambari UI, so I added it to : Spark > Configs > Custom spark-defaults > Add Property. 1. Spark job failed with task timeout. Responses. With the newest updates, Spark 3.2 contains three unique types of windowing functions as Tumbling, Sliding, and Session. In earlier release versions, when a node uses a Spot instance, and the instance is terminated because of bid price, Spark may not be able to handle the termination gracefully. If value is set to less than 10 seconds or more than 1 hour, we default to 10 minutes and will only apply to the SFTP Client End Session. Increase the broadcast timeout. The following is an example for a 10 minutes timeout: Please apply Gentran Integration Suite, Release 4.3 Build 4315 or later. The spark.decommissioning.timeout.threshold setting was added in Amazon EMR release version 5.11.0 to improve Spark resiliency when you use Spot instances. . It would be nice to be able to configure Livy timeouts from sparkmagic %%configure command. Applying this to the session window: a new session window is initiated when a new event, such as a streaming job, occurs, and following events within the timeout will be included . Below are the details and attachments please see it. The following script creates a session by using all the local cores on the Google Colab . To change the current idle timeout on-the-fly : [Expert@HostName]# export TMOUT= VALUE. Created 05-25-2017 04:48 PM. Reply. Spark Session Client. 5 votes. spark.modify.acls: Empty: Comma separated list of users that have modify access to the Spark job. Spark Session timeout Labels: Labels: Apache Spark; Apache Zeppelin; hadcloudera. ; As mentioned in the beginning SparkSession is an entry point to . Reference; Definition. . Name of the spark pool. Save the settings, deselect Restart the affected services or instances, and click OK. and Please let me know what is the resolution for this.
Single Family Homes For Sale In Baldwin, Ny, Twitch Curse Launcher, Chop Chop Amarillo Menu, Computational Statistics Vs Data Science, 2010 Conservative Leadership Election,